Product details

The Irix 150 mm f/2.8 Macro 1:1 is a medium-sized macro prime lens with a maximum magnification of 1:1 and a minimum focusing distance of approximately 2.8 cm, allowing for close-up photography of objects. The maximum aperture of f/2.8 enables shooting in various lighting conditions and provides better control over depth of field to isolate subjects. The optical design, consisting of twelve lenses in nine groups, features a Neutrino coating that helps minimize stray light and ghosting, resulting in higher contrast and better color accuracy.

This macro lens impresses with low field curvature, uniform sharpness across the entire image field, and minimal distortion. It is particularly suited for capturing small objects as accurately as possible at a scale of 1:1. It allows you to get very close to a subject without causing the image to blur, enabling you to achieve stunning close-ups with high detail.

This lens can only be focused manually. Although manual focusing may take longer and be more challenging than working with autofocus, it offers several advantages: it allows you to focus precisely on the point you desire, resulting in images that match your vision. In situations where autofocus would struggle—such as in low light, on smooth surfaces with little texture, or in foggy weather—you will prefer to focus manually.
